To prevent the loss of their cat, many people get their felines microchipped. That way if their cat ever goes missing, a veterinarian can scan for a microchip and contact the owners.

Strangely, Nashville airport workers discovered a cat loose and when they checked for a microchip, they discovered the cat was registered in Italy. How a cat managed to get to Nashville from Italy remains a mystery, but Internet sleuths are hoping to find the owners so they can be reunited with their cat as soon as possible.
